Output 5f8da24cf86ca83bfa66d7f64fc8844cb88718e02f859729446558e4a6fa368a:9

value
720963
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4c456b3cd4d7000e5d6e144875605765f24865ec OP_EQUALVERIFY OP_CHECKSIG
address
17xHWtYMcdQQo9pdTbaG3dPy1dmAQVZqyJ
transaction
5f8da24cf86ca83bfa66d7f64fc8844cb88718e02f859729446558e4a6fa368a
confirmations
527329
spent
true